Atatürk Üniversitesi (Atatürk University) is a land-grant university in Erzurum, Turkey. The university consists of 17 faculties, 5 high schools, 15 vocational high schools, 6 institutes and 16 research centers with 42,000 students. Atatürk University's main campus is in Erzurum city, the region's largest city, in Eastern Anatolia Region of Turkey. It is now one of the city's most significant resources. Since its establishment in 1957, it has served as a hub of educational and cultural excellence for the eastern region. The university is twinned with and has agreement of cooperation with the University of Nebraska.
